Hydrothermal synthesis of LiFePO4 powders as cathode material for li-ion batteries 

Jović, Maja; Stojanović, Zoran S.; Veselinović, Ljiljana; Uskoković, Dragan (Belgrade : Institute of Technical Sciences of SASA, 2009)
Phospho-olivine LiFePO4 have been intensively studied as lithium insertion cathode materials for next generation of Li-ion secondary batteries. LiFePO4 has an interesting theoretical specific capacity of about 170 mAhg-1, ...
